When handling media keys, like artist, URI, mime-type, and so on, some of these keys are somewhat related: they do not make sense if they are not accompanied by other keys.
For instance, media URI and and mime-type are related keys: mime-type does not make sense if it is not accompanied by an URI. Moreover, for each URI value, there is a corresponding mime-type value.
GrlRelatedKeys stores related keys and their values in one place, so user can handle them in one shot.

GrlRelatedKeys * grl_related_keys_new (void);
Creates a new GrlRelatedKeys instance that can be used to store related keys and their values.
Returns : |
a new object. |
Since 0.1.10
GrlRelatedKeys * grl_related_keys_new_valist (GrlKeyID key,va_list args);
Creates a new GrlRelatedKeys containing pairs of (key, value). Finish the
list with NULL.
In case of a binary-type key, the expected element is (key, value, size).
value type will be extracted from key information.
|
first key |
|
va_list of value, followed by (key,value) pairs to insert |
Returns : |
a new GrlRelatedKeys |
Since 0.1.10
GrlRelatedKeys * grl_related_keys_new_with_keys (GrlKeyID key,...);
Creates a initial GrlRelatedKeys containing the list of (key, value)
pairs. Finish the list with NULL.
For more information see grl_related_keys_new_valist.

void grl_related_keys_set (GrlRelatedKeys *relkeys,GrlKeyID key,const GValue *value);
Sets the value associated with key into relkeys. Old value is freed and
the new one is set.
Also, checks that value is compliant with key specification, modifying it
accordingly. For instance, if key requires a number between 0 and 10, but
value is outside this range, it will be adapted accordingly.
